Understand the cell cycle: The cell cycle consists of several phases, including interphase (G1, S, and G2 phases) and mitotic phase (M phase). Each phase has specific functions and processes.
Focus on the S phase: The S phase, or synthesis phase, is part of interphase. It is crucial for preparing the cell for division.
Identify the main event of the S phase: During the S phase, DNA replication occurs. This means the cell duplicates its DNA, ensuring that each daughter cell will receive an identical set of chromosomes.
Differentiate from other phases: Cytokinesis, separation of sister chromatids, and cell growth/preparation for mitosis occur in other phases of the cell cycle. Cytokinesis is part of the M phase, separation of sister chromatids happens during mitosis, and cell growth/preparation occurs in G1 and G2 phases.
Recognize the importance of DNA replication: DNA replication is essential for genetic continuity and is a key process in the S phase, allowing the cell to progress towards mitosis with a complete set of genetic information.
